Reduce land transfer fees
If the increase in land transfer fees and administrative charges are shifted to homebuyers, the government should reduce them to ease the burden on the public, says an article in Guangzhou Daily. Excerpts:
Land transfer fees and administrative charges reportedly account for almost half the cost of a house, making local governments one of the largest beneficiaries of the country's over-heated real estate market. It is difficult to regulate the property market because local governments earn almost half their revenue from transfer of land-use rights.
